Family christmas in Southeast Asia

Advertisement
Any suggestions on where in Southeast Asia a family of 4 (with kids aged 2 and 4) should spend the holidays?
11 years ago, November 4th 2012 No: 1 Msg: #162805  
We have from the 15th of December to the 15th of January to dedicate to an easy (and not too expensive) Christmas and New Years break from our backpacking adventures across Southeast Asia. We will have already made our way through Cambodia, Vietnam, Laos and Northern Thailand. Where do you propose we move on to next?

We had originally planned to spend a month in Burma, but that is proving logistically unappealing and so we need a plan B. (Only Kid-friendly suggestions please! And we don't mind staying put in one place, for a lovely change, as long as beaches are within easy reach...)

Looking forward to some good ideas...

May I suggest a part of SE Asia that's a little off the typical tourist path: Sumatra. Air Asia flies there for great prices. Many towns on Indonesia's biggest island have large Christian communities that will be celebrating Christmas which may allow for some tradional aspects too. Sumatra offers tons on beaches, volcanoes, wild orangutan spotting, and a truly unspoiled landscape that's harder to come by in other parts of SE Asia nowadays.
